Mecosta County Park Commission Employment
The Mecosta County Park Commission has 7 year-round (full-time) employees’ and hires approximately 50 seasonal employees each operating season. Currently, there are 0 full-time Job Postings which, when available are
advertised through the local newspaper, social media, and are listed on this page.

Current Part Time Openings - Administrative Office Clerk Assistant - 2 Openings
Provides secretarial, administrative, and customer service support through the Park Commission Administrative Office. Typical responsibilities include all aspects of customer service, receiving of parks revenue, assistance in preparation of bill payment vouchers, consolidation and tracking of park violation notices and tickets, database entry, filing, and performing other clerical duties as assigned. This individual will become highly educated in parks operations, reservations processes, and rules interpretation to provide customer service over the phone and through e-mail correspondence.

Seasonal Employment Openings and Information - Applications for 2025 seasonal positions are currently being accepted.
Seasonal positions typically run from mid-April through early October.
Potential employees are encouraged to apply for a specific position and park location that best suits their career goals and employment history.
Seasonal employees earn the following perks in addition to wages:
10% end-of-season retention benefit payment for employees who work thru their full seasonal employment agreement
50% off nightly camping rates within the Mecosta County Parks
1 - Annual Vehicle Permit to Mecosta County Parks
